X
Release date: 11/15/2004
Original language: EN
I Love This Business
A hard job is good to find

Overview
'What do you mean I have to test for this part! I have two awards!' And thus began the tale of the casting call that cast a wide net on Hollywood moires. That blew the sheets off the casting couch. And the doors off the bedrooms of half of Hollywood.
Production companies

Cast

